PETER DARLING
PETER DARLING choreographed the film Billy Elliot (MTV Best Dance Sequence and America Choreography nominations). Theatre, West End: Billy Elliot (Best Choreographer, Olivier Award; Critics Circle Award, Whatsonstage.com Award); Lord of the Rings (Best Chorographer, Dora Award, Toronto); Our House directed by Matthew Warchus (Cambridge Theatre; Best Choreographer, Olivier nomination; Best Musical, Olivier Award 2003); Merrily We Roll Along (Donmar Warehouse; Best Choreographer, Olivier nomination; Best Musical, Olivier Award 2001); Candide (Royal National Theatre; Best Choreographer, Olivier nomination; Outstanding Musical Production, 2000 Olivier Award); Oh! What a Lovely War (Royal National Theatre 1999). Off-West End: Closer to Heaven for the Pet Shop Boys/Really Useful Group (Best Choreographer, Theatregoers’ Choice Award 2002). Other: Power (Royal National Theatre); A Midsummer Night’s Dream (Bristol Old Vic); Sunset Boulevard for the Really Useful Group (UK tour); The Tempest for the Royal Shakespeare Company; Edward II, The Country Wife, As You Like It and Twelfth Night, all directed by Michael Grandage. Film: For Really Useful Films: The Phantom of the Opera directed by Joel Schumacher. For Miramax: Plots With a View directed by Nick Hurran, and most recently Trauma .
